SELECT key1,key2 FROM lookup WHERE typename="ECO-STATUS" ORDER BY key2 INTO ARRAY thisform.aStatuscodes
FOR EACH scode IN thisform.aStatuscodes
	scode = TRIM(scode)
ENDFOR
My expectation was that scode would now be reflected back into the form's array property. I can see scode changing each time, but when the loop is done, the array is unchanged.

I know I how to re-write this using ALEN(), but could somebody explain why the FOR-EACH code is not working and how to use it to update the values in the array?
